Handover — Quillbank API pool

For the incoming contractor: Quillbank runs behind the Ferncrest load balancer, six nodes. Health checks hit the shallow endpoint only — do not point them at the deep check, it touches the database and we've taken the whole pool down that way twice. Nodes failing three consecutive probes get drained, not killed. Re-adding is manual for now; automation ticket is open. Grace period after deploys matters, or rolling restarts flap the pool. Current health-check configuration on the balancer is below.

service settings:
[casion]
port = 3306
region = north-4
host = casion.nelvrocloud.local
team = praax
timeout_ms = 2000
retries = 8

## Configuration

Hey support folks — Bucketeer (our A/B assignment service) reads everything from `.env`, so no code changes needed for most tweaks. `BUCKETEER_STICKY_TTL` controls how long a user stays in their assigned variant, and `BUCKETEER_SALT_ROTATION` should stay at `weekly` unless the Velma team says otherwise. Most tickets you'll see are just a missing signing credential. To fix those, add the following line to the service's `.env` file:

vault entry, kahof-fajof: LEDGER_TOKEN20=252fb2f2c70cd73a28be

Quarterly Planning Note — Customer Concentration

Welcome aboard. Short version: the Bramleigh account is now 41% of revenue, up from 28% last year. Great for this quarter, risky for every one after. We've started diversification pushes in the Ostervale segment, but traction is slow.

Before your first planning session, read the confidential context below.

board note of yagug-taweg: Only 34 of the 546 pilot accounts renewed Norael, so a churn review is set for April 24. Zorvanox Freight is in early talks to buy Oliwynox Works for about $200.7 million.